AI Technical Summary
Existing methods for manufacturing angular contact ball bearings generate waste and require additional machining, leading to increased costs and logistical challenges due to the separation and further processing of bearing rings, which can result in defects and inefficiencies.
A method where both bearing rings are formed concentrically on a single forming blank, with rolling raceways on one side, and a predetermined separation point is introduced to facilitate easy separation after heat treatment, eliminating the need for additional machining and reducing logistical efforts.
This method reduces waste, minimizes additional processing steps, and decreases the risk of defects by ensuring both bearing rings are hardened together, allowing for efficient assembly and reducing the overall production time and costs.
